Error message when using GIAF_JRA compset

ynkuo

Yan-Ning Kuo
New Member
Hi all,

I'm running the GIAF_JRA compset. However, it alsways turns out to be stopped no more than 2 minutes after I submitted it and the cesm.log file shows the error message as follows:

MCT::m_AttrVectComms::GSM_scatter_: myID = 0. Invalid input, GSMap%gsize = 1036800, lsize(iV) = 64800
shr_mct_sMatReaddnc: Error on scatter of areasrc0
000.MCT(MPEU)::die.: from shr_mct_sMatReaddnc()

Is anyone encountering similar problems and how did you fix it? Thanks!

Hi Lim,

Yes I figured this out.

I found a ppt (http://www.cesm.ucar.edu/events/workshops/ws.2018/presentations/omwg/kim.pdf) and saw they run GIAF_JRA with the code as follows:
./create_newcase --case $CASENAME --compset GIAF_JRA --res TL319_g17 --run-unsupported

I used T62_g16 before and failed. After I changes my resolution to TL319_g17, it ran successfully. Hope this discovery also help you.
